Output e8c4dbca27efd980410a1db5a8ffc2bdb73cedf95fa2e6ec51101979fd6bcefe:0

value
6600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2528f67d92377eabe5be8166847b246953703977 OP_EQUAL
address
355VznoJEqQhwdfQP2hnqnxQWeDprBbzpB
transaction
e8c4dbca27efd980410a1db5a8ffc2bdb73cedf95fa2e6ec51101979fd6bcefe
confirmations
489963
spent
true